Product Information

Extended Description

JMXHC1B05FPUDSR Eaton: Push-pull plastic IP68 rear mount receptacle, layout 1-05, female PCB contacts, keying B, red color coding; JMXHC1B05FPUDSR
Product Name
Eaton Souriau JMX series plastic push-pull connector
Catalog Number
JMXHC1B05FPUDSR
Product Length/Depth
23.8 mm
Product Height
24 mm
Product Width
24 mm
Product Weight
6.8 g
Current rating
7 A UL 7 A IEC
Environmental conditions
REACH RoHS Flammability rating UL94 V0
Connector accessory option
No backshell possibility
Connector type
Receptacle
Contact delivery
Loaded
Contact gender
Socket (Female)
Contact plating
Gold
Contact type
PCB
Coupling type
Push-Pull
Degree of protection
IP68
Layout
5
Shell material
Plastic
Shell size
1
Mating cycles
2000
Operating temperature - max
100 °C
Operating temperature - min
-20 °C
Receptacle type
Rear Mount Panel
Number Of Contacts
5
